> We have a 2 datacenters ( One in EU and one in US ) cluster with 4 nodes each 
> deployed in AWS. 
> The nodes are separated in 3 racks ( Availability zones ) each.
> In the cluster we have a keyspace test with replication: 
> NetworkTopologyStrategy, eu-west:3, us-east:3
> In the keyspace we have a table called mytable that has only one row 'id' text
> Now, we were doing some tests on the performance of the database.
> In CQLSH with a consistency level of LOCAL_QUORUM we were doing some inserts 
> with TRACING ON and we noticed that the requests were not working as we 
> expected them.
> From the tracing data we found out that the coordinator node was hitting as 
> expected 2 other local nodes and was also sending a request to one of the 
> remote datacenter nodes. Now the problem here was that the coordinator was 
> waiting not only for the local nodes ( who finished in no time ) but for the 
> remote nodes too.
> Now since our 2 datacenters are geographically far away from each other, our 
> requests were taking a very long time to complete.
> Notes:
> - This does not happen with DSE but our understanding was we don't need to 
> pay crazy money for LOCAL_QUORUM to work as is expected
